How much do distribution center associ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for distribution center associate in Oklahoma is $15.80,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.66 and $16.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a distribution center associate?

Distribution Center Associates are employees who work in warehouses or distribution centers, helping to receive, store, and ship products. Their duties typically include unloading trucks, sorting and organizing inventory, packing orders, and ensuring items are accurately processed for delivery. They often use equipment like forklifts or pallet jacks and may be responsible for maintaining inventory records. These associates play a key role in the supply chain, helping businesses get products to customers efficiently.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a distribution center associate?

To thrive as a Distribution Center Associate,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and physical stamina,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with warehouse management systems (WMS), inventory scanners, and forklift operation certifications are commonly required. Strong teamwork, reliability, and effective communication are standout soft skills for this role. These abilities are crucial to ensure efficient, accurate, and safe handling of goods in a fast-paced distribution environment.

What are some common challenges faced by distribution center associates, and how can they be managed effectively?

Distribution Center Associates often face challenges such as managing high volumes of inventory, meeting tight deadlines, and adapting to fast-paced environments. Effective time management and strong organizational skills are crucial for staying on top of daily tasks. Additionally, clear communication with team members and supervisors helps ensure that issues are addressed quickly and workflows remain efficient. Many companies offer on-the-job training and support, so being proactive in seeking feedback and learning can further ease these challenges.

How to become a distribution center associate?

To become a distribution center associate,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and should have basic math and computer skills. Prior experience in warehouse or logistics environments can be helpful, and physical stamina is often required for tasks like lifting and standing for long periods. Some employers may provide on-the-job training for specific equipment or processes.

Who is Locke Supply? 

Locke Supply Co. is a growing, employee-owned distributor for plumbing, electrical, and HVAC parts and equipment based in Oklahoma City. The history of the company dates back to 1955, when Don and Wanda Locke opened a wholesale plumbing supply outlet in Bartlesville, OK. Locke Supply had a marketing vision of taking the merchandise to the customers' territory with exceptional customer service. It didn't take long for customers to develop a strong liking to the way the Locke Supply did business which led to the opening of a second branch in 1958. This concept has allowed Locke Supply to grow in areas never before considered. Today, there are over 190 store locations in a 6-state area and a 100-acre distribution center to supply them all.
